Join us for this special Mother's Day hike through Big Grove Preserve! Mark Madsen from the Iowa City Bird Club will talk about the many migratory birds passing through Iowa including a variety of warblers such as blackburian, black throated green, American redstart and chestnut-sided. There will also be scarlet tanagers along the way and several species of vireos and thrushes. Registration is required. Mark leads Warbler Walks for the Iowa City Bird Club that take place at 6:30 a.m. every weekday morning at Hickory Hill Park in Iowa City.
